    Had a broker call and ask me to haul corn for .42 today from a farmer that i've been hauling for over the last 3 years (thru my own personal contact) , so i called the farmer up myself and ask him if he was ready to move his Jan. corn. The farmer said,''sure am,can you help me out again this year?'' I said ''well,i'm at .60 from your neck of the woods right now,with fuel like it is". Farmer said,when can ya start? Remember now,the broker called me,and i have hauled for this farmer a lot in the past on my own,so i'm not being un-ethical when i called up the farmer.

    Now folks,i completly understand that brokers need to make a living just like all the rest of us,and i use brokers just as much as the next feller,and appreciate the fact that they have to feed their families just like me,and some of 'em work hard to find me a load when i need it,so i don't want to sound like i'm some ''broker hater'', but thats just ridiculous,dang near a third:biggrin_25513:. It just goes to show though,we had better know what it takes to turn a profit,because if we don't,they won't do it for us!
